The Bondi Rescue lifeguard and his new bride had their miracle dog by their side as they exchanged vows
He may have swapped his boardies for a Giorgio Armani suit but Bondi Rescue star Bruce “Hoppo” Hopkins still managed to make a splash at his wedding to Karen Griffin, arriving at the ceremony via speedboat.
Karen certainly made an entrance too, walked down the aisle by her dad Peter and her chocolate labrador Kobi.
Hoppo and Karen said “I do” in a waterside ceremony at Pasadena on Sydney’s Northern Beaches in front of their 26 guests, including Hoppo’s daughters Lauren, 22, and Georgia, 18. Kobi, who was diagnosed with cancer earlier in the year, was guest of honour and ring bearer for the couple.
“We decided on September 18 as our wedding day because it’s Kobi’s birthday... we wanted to honour him no matter if he was here with us or not,” says Karen.
FEELING LOVED
Although it wasn’t the big celebration they’d originally planned, with their April wedding cancelled due to
COVID-19, the newlyweds say they wouldn’t change a thing. “It was truly a perfect day,” says Karen, 45, who looked stunning in an elegant silk Michael Lo Sordo gown and chic updo.
“I feel more loved than I ever thought possible,” adds Hoppo.
